Towed for the first time with hybrid and was getting a burning rubber/ plastic smell. Performance seemed fine, no crazy acceleration or deceleration. Weight is under 2000 lbs. Homebuilt pontoon boat is 8’ wide but small frontal area: two 2’ dia pontoon hulls and wood deck with pvc railings. Trailer hubs were cool so that is not the issue. Any experience or ideas? Could it be brakes?

Which driving mode did you use? Normal, or tow haul mode? If you were towing a heavy trailer, yeah it's likely running hotter than normal. Freeway driving at high speed for long periods of time? Flat, hills? Need more information.

If the breaks got overheated you'd notice if you look at the rotors, they might show some slight blue in areas where heat affected them, although unlikely. Heat soaked rotors usually just warp, which you'd have to take them off to check. You'd notice warped rotors, as the breaks would vibrate a little.

Mine did that too the 1st time I towed, it was close to 4k and a short distance, maybe 30 minutes. When I parked it there was a similar smell coming from the front grille.

I think it's the "new mechanical device coming up to temperature" smell, probably because it was the 1st time the transmission or the electric motor cooling system was really working. Production oils and sealants flash off the parts as they heat up for the 1st time. It hasn't smelled like that again, even after towing
